I hate to say this, but how about putting the LCIII out to pasture? You 
can pick up perfectly good 7200's for a couple of hundred dollars which 
will a) take a bigger hard disk and b) you can format the hard disk as 
HFS+ and your 1400 will see it. Much snappier too. I believe you can even 
upgrade them to G3.

No offence meant to the LCIII. It's a nice machine. I just wonder whether 
it's not time to move on just a tad.
